         <title>What the Post is About</title>
         <author>zoetpayne2_</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/zoetpayne2_/mrs2v78hbnuawtm0/wish/2909004133</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>This post talks about Robin DiAngelo's take on why White people "implode" when the discussion of race comes up.  There are many things like:</p><p><br/></p><p>Suggesting a white person's view comes from a racialized frame of reference (challenge to objectivity)</p><p><br/></p><p>People of color not willing to share stories about their racial experiences (challenging the expectation that POC will serve.</p><p><br/></p><p>Receiving feedback that one's behavior had a racist impact (Challenge to white racial impact)</p><p><br/></p><p>There are many other ways listed in this article that confirm white fragility. He also speaks about the many ways that this type of thinking and living is enforced. However, he also offers a few ideas about ways to work against white fragility.</p><p><br/></p><p><br/></p>]]></description>

         <title>What I Learned</title>
         <author>zoetpayne2_</author>
         <link>https://padlet.com/zoetpayne2_/mrs2v78hbnuawtm0/wish/2909288765</link>
         <description><![CDATA[<p>I learned a lot of terms in this article. DiAngelo speaks a lot about how white fragility and the idea of superiority were put into place and reinforced. Things like the Good/Bad Binary (If we are not aware of our racism then we simply aren't racist), Individualism (White people seeing themselves as individuals and "different" from the white group), and Psychic Freedom (Whites don't bear the social burdens of race). I don't think I was ever aware of these things. It makes me remember how important education is on these types of topics. We cannot change ourselves and other's mindsets without education. It makes me wonder if people who want to stop education on these topics do so to keep white superiority. Whether Racism is conscious or unconscious, there is still work to be done.</p>]]></description>
